Caerphilly to Martins Heron by train

A train trip from Caerphilly to Martins Heron takes about 3hrs 9 mins on average, covering roughly 107 miles (173 kilometres). With around 26 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£28.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Caerphilly to Martins Heron start from as little as £28.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Caerphilly to Martins Heron start from £52.80 one way, or £91.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Caerphilly to Martins Heron are available for £144.90 one way, or £289.80 return

Everything you need to know about Caerphilly Station

Welcome to Caerphilly Train Station

Caerphilly, known for its impressive medieval castle, offers a fascinating glimpse into Welsh history and modern life. Its train station serves as a vital gateway to the town and beyond, connecting locals and visitors to various destinations. Whether passing through or exploring this charming location, Caerphilly Train Station conveniently connects you to vibrant Cardiff and other scenic spots in South Wales.

Getting your journey underway is straightforward at Caerphilly Train Station. With opening hours from Monday to Saturday, the ticket office ensures you can purchase and collect tickets with ease. Additionally, ticket machines are available, offering accessibility to those who prefer to use debit or credit cards. For frequent travelers, smartcard validation is right at the station, although smartcards themselves are not issued here.

Your Needs Covered: Facilities and Amenities

Caerphilly Train Station is equipped with an induction loop, making it easier for hearing aid users to access travel information. While there aren't any waiting rooms, seating areas are present for your comfort. Safety is a priority too, with CCTV monitoring, though there isn't a provision for luggage storage or dedicated staff for assistance.

For accessibility, step-free access is available on Platform 1, suitable for those heading to Cardiff. However, Platform 2 involves a footbridge or steep ramp, which may be challenging. There are no accessible toilets, but ramps are available for train access, ensuring an accommodating experience for all travelers.

Onward Travel Options

Whether commuting or exploring, connecting to your next destination from Caerphilly Train Station is convenient. Rail replacement services are at Bay 11, and taxis are readily available within 100 meters of the station. If you prefer buses, Stagecoach offers regular services to nearby areas, and purchasing a Caerphilly PlusBus ticket can enhance your journey with unlimited bus travel. The bus interchange is conveniently located beside the rail station, making your transition between modes of transport seamless.

Everything you need to know about Martins Heron Station

Explore Martins Heron Train Station

Nestled in a leafy suburb, Martins Heron train station offers a charming gateway to some of the UK’s most vibrant and bustling areas. Whether you’re a commuter craving a slice of city life or a leisure traveler wanting to soak in some of the local sights, Martins Heron acts as a bridge to your desired journey. With an array of facilities supporting smooth and convenient travel, this station beckons those with wanderlust and business alike. Read on to discover what awaits you at Martins Heron!

Station Facilities and Services

Martins Heron Station welcomes its travelers with a well-equipped ticket office that operates from early morning till early afternoon on weekdays and extends to longer hours over the weekend. For those on the go, ticket machines are accessible, including options for those with disabilities, supporting the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Moreover, smartcard facilities are available, which can make journeys smoother and efficient.

While the station does not boast amenities like waiting rooms, lounges, or refreshment outlets, it does offer key support tools such as induction loops and ramp access to trains allowing for more inclusive travel. For cycling enthusiasts, there are ample cycle storage facilities including lockers and racks, sheltered and watched over by CCTV. Parking is free and accessible, including designated spaces for Blue Badge holders.

Onward Travel from Martins Heron

Strategically placed, this train station is a springboard into regional and intercity connections. Local bus services are accessible from a marked bus stop, aiding smooth transitions for those jumping from train to bus. Further travel guidance is conveniently accessible online in downloadable formats, ensuring easy planning.

Rail replacement services are also managed efficiently from a nearby bus stop located at the roundabout adjacent to the Tesco delivery bay, serving to keep travelers moving despite potential railway disruptions.
